# ── kubectl 注入防護 (Task 2.3, ADR-076, 2026-04-14) ─────────
# 對齊 auto_approve._DESTRUCTIVE_PATTERNS + decision_manager._ALLOWED_KUBECTL_PATTERN
# 目標: 規則 YAML 中的 kubectl_command 在變數替換後若含下列破壞性模式 → 清空並告警
_RULE_ENGINE_DESTRUCTIVE_RE = re.compile(
r"(kubectl\s+delete\s+(pvc|namespace|statefulset|deployment)" # 破壞性 K8s 刪除
r"|kubectl\s+(drain|cordon)" # 節點驅逐/封鎖
r"|--replicas=\s*0\b" # 縮容至零
r"|rm\s+-[rf]{1,2}\s" # rm -rf
r"|\bdrop\s+(table|database)\b" # SQL 破壞性 DDL
r"|\$\([^)]{0,200}\)" # shell 命令替換 $(...)
r"|`[^`]{0,200}`" # 反引號替換
r")",
re.IGNORECASE,
)
# ── kubectl 注入防護 公開 API ───────────────────────────────
def validate_kubectl_command(command: str) -> bool:
"""
kubectl 注入安全驗證Task 2.3, ADR-076
Returns:
True — 指令安全,可執行
False — 含破壞性模式,呼叫方應清空指令並記錄 warning
通過條件(直接 True:
- 空字串 — 無動作規則
- "ssh ..." 開頭 — SSH 層指令,不走 kubectl 路徑
阻擋條件(返回 False:
- kubectl delete pvc/namespace/statefulset/deployment — 破壞性刪除
- kubectl drain / cordon — 節點驅逐(業務衝擊)
- --replicas=0 — 縮容至零(服務停止)
- rm -rf — 主機層破壞
- DROP TABLE/DATABASE — SQL 破壞性 DDL
- $(...) 或反引號 — Shell 命令注入
"""
if not command:
return True
if command.strip().startswith("ssh "):
return True
return not bool(_RULE_ENGINE_DESTRUCTIVE_RE.search(command))
